I have had limited success heating and bending fiberglass but it can help a scoop fit. It wants to creep back when it gets hot and cold again, though.
Here is the only product I am aware of that is technically approved for attaching SMC/FRP to metal. It works as intended when used properly but is not intended for use in the hood scoop scenario. It worked as well as can be expected, for me. Hopefully its a helpful tip.
